Manhunt on for suspect accused of fatally shooting ex-wife at Detroit hospital
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ter


Police in Detroit are searching for 53-year-old Mario Green, who allegedly shot and killed his ex-wife at Henry Ford Hospital following a verbal altercation. The incident occurred before 10 a.m. on Friday, prompting a manhunt as Green fled in a white Dodge Charger; he is considered armed and dangerous, and the hospital remains a crime scene.

New Israeli strikes around Gaza kill 25 as famine announcement raises pressure

by My News Wave
23 August 2025
0

Israeli strikes in Gaza resulted in at least 25 deaths, including many women and children, as the region grapples with a famine declaration by the IPC, which warned that nearly half a million people face catastrophic hunger. While Israel continues its military offensive and denies the famine claims, aid groups urge for a ceasefire to address the humanitarian crisis exacerbated by ongoing violence and restrictions. Judge rules Alina Habba unlawfully serving as US attorney for New Jersey

by My News Wave
23 August 2025
0

A federal judge in New Jersey ruled that Alina Habba has been unlawfully serving as the U.S. Attorney since July 1, 2025, following a challenge from criminal defendants. Although her disqualification from ongoing cases was upheld, Judge Brann's decision is expected to be appealed by the Justice Department, which has implications for similar appointments across the country.
